clever having a quick mind; smart.
crooked bent, curved, or twisting.
decorate to make more attractive by adding things.
freeze to make into ice or become solid from cold temperatures.
harden to make less soft or more rigid.
hug the action of holding using both arms.
likely to be expected; probable.
miss1 to fail to hit, catch, reach, cross, or touch.
paste a mixture used to stick paper or other light materials together.
river a large natural stream of water that flows toward a lake, ocean, or other larger body of water.
secret not seen or known by others; private.
shiver to shake because of cold or fear.
siren a warning device that makes a loud, piercing noise.
square a flat, closed figure with four straight sides of equal length and four equal corners.
tip2 to move to a leaning position.
